Output 0493e2560deabad0b51f7584657198aa0e22c3e00866f9edd0c74a0e48b2ea53:10

value
589060000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 0c528ee20462a2f9edd290c2e559362969cfcf93 OP_EQUALVERIFY OP_CHECKSIG
address
128A1YRjRi4F46vzphv7Rzpj1hFQnVTS22
transaction
0493e2560deabad0b51f7584657198aa0e22c3e00866f9edd0c74a0e48b2ea53
spent
true